Output 0579608c03c2db4fc2fc28ba73206a8103082af04d8b349e3f78d83e07822808:1

value
142225904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99a5d5a33a52cf6baa0ed1f764cb9f75c0b2536 OP_EQUAL
address
MTjjnW4Qjp4WY51FBdp18Yg7tUdJpvaKm3
transaction
0579608c03c2db4fc2fc28ba73206a8103082af04d8b349e3f78d83e07822808
spent
true